    Study Notes

    Needs Analysis in Materials Development

    • Most writers on materials development start with needs analysis, citing authors such as Rozul (1995), Luzares (1995), and Fortez (1995)
    • However, some writers begin with articulating their principles, such as Tomlinson (1998c) and Flores (1995)

    Principles of Materials Development

    • Tomlinson (1998c) proposes 16 principles for materials development based on SLA research and theory
    • Flores (1995) lists five assumptions and principles for textbook development in the Philippines
    • Bell and Gower (2011) articulate principles for writing, including flexibility, engaging content, and professional respect
    • Penaflorida (1995) uses six principles of materials design identified by Nunan (1988), including clear links to the curriculum and authentic materials
    • Hall (in Hidalgo et al., 1995) emphasizes the importance of considering how people learn language before planning or writing materials

    Theoretical Principles of SLA

    • Tomlinson (2013) argues that SLA is facilitated by factors such as rich and meaningful exposure to language, affective and cognitive engagement, and student-centeredness
    • Hall (in Hidalgo et al., 1995) emphasizes the need for communication, long-term goals, authenticity, and student-centeredness

    Text-Driven Approach to Materials Development

    • Tomlinson (2001) proposes a framework for developing language learning materials, including stages such as text collection, text selection, and experiential activities
    • The framework aims to create materials that adhere to the principles of SLA, including facilitating a rich and meaningful exposure to language and promoting student-centeredness
